Had to troubleshoot this same issue with reporting and explain to management. Basically the number you see in the reports will be inflated because every time a user logs in to a machine and the install is triggered, it will get reported as success/failure/other. So you if an installs fails on 5 different PCs for the same user, you’ll get 5 failures reported. What you really want is to look at the summarized data, which should only give you one error/success state for each user deployed to.
The tricky part is that you still might have a higher incidence of errors reported, because when the data gets summarized, if a user had a failed deployment on a single PC and success on 4 others, the summarized state for that user is still marked as a failure. User based deployments are still really tough for me from a reporting standpoint. I wound up creating my own reports that are slightly better than what’s out of the box and contain some blurbs that help explain the data to the people consuming the reports. From: [email protected] [mailto:[email protected]] On Behalf Of Jeff Poling Sent: Friday, September 30, 2016 11:52 AM To: [email protected] Subject: [mssms] Deployment status discrepancy ConfigMgr 2012 R2 SP1….if I go to Monitoring | Deployments, an application deployment’s completion statistics show one number for errors. If I click “View Status,” to get details, the error number is much lower. If I use the software distribution reports, I see that the Application Deployment Status report has three rows for each type of error…basically tripling the number of errors, even though they are for the same user. Has anyone seen this before? How do I troubleshoot this? The site status is healthy overall, from everything I looked at.
